Arbeitsmappe im Strict Open XML Spreadsheet Format mit C++ speichern
Contents
[
Hide
]
Mögliche Verwendungsszenarien
Aspose.Cells ermöglicht es Ihnen, die Arbeitsmappe im Strict Open XML Spreadsheet-Format zu speichern. Dafür bietet es die GetCompliance()-Eigenschaft. Wenn Sie ihren Wert auf OoxmlCompliance::Iso29500_2008_Strict setzen, wird die Ausgabedatei im Strict Open XML Spreadsheet-Format gespeichert.
Arbeitsmappe im Strict Open XML-Tabellenkalkulationsformat speichern
Das folgende Beispiel erstellt eine Arbeitsmappe, setzt die GetCompliance()-Eigenschaft auf OoxmlCompliance::Iso29500_2008_Strict und speichert sie als Ausgabedatei. Wenn Sie die Ausgabedatei in Microsoft Excel öffnen und den „Speichern unter“-Dialog öffnen, sehen Sie das Format als Strict Open XML Spreadsheet, wie in diesem Screenshot gezeigt.
Beispielcode
#include <iostream>
#include "Aspose.Cells.h"
using namespace Aspose::Cells;
int main()
{
Aspose::Cells::Startup();
// Create workbook
Workbook wb;
// Specify - Strict Open XML Spreadsheet - Format
wb.GetSettings().SetCompliance(OoxmlCompliance::Iso29500_2008_Strict);
// Add message in cell B4 of first worksheet
Cell b4 = wb.GetWorksheets().Get(0).GetCells().Get(u"B4");
b4.PutValue(u"This Excel file has Strict Open XML Spreadsheet format.");
// Save to output Excel file
wb.Save(u"outputSaveWorkbookToStrictOpenXMLSpreadsheetFormat.xlsx", SaveFormat::Xlsx);
std::cout << "Workbook saved successfully with Strict Open XML Spreadsheet format!" << std::endl;
Aspose::Cells::Cleanup();
}